Enter one of the most biologically rich places on Earth — the legendary Yasuní National Park. This immersive Amazon experience is designed for travelers seeking extraordinary wildlife, deep rainforest exploration, and meaningful cultural encounters in the heart of Ecuador’s Amazon basin.
Declared a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ve, Yasuní sits at the intersection of the Andes, the Amazon, and the Equator, making it one of the most diverse ecosystems on the planet.

Morning: Personalized assistance in El Coca followed by a traditional American breakfast. Set sail on the Napo River toward the Sacha Ñampi community.
Afternoon: After lunch, enjoy a 2.5-hour hike to discover medicinal plants and stand before the largest tree in the Yasuní.
Evening: Experience a traditional Kichwa cultural dance. Overnight stay in a private double room.
Morning: Head deep into the core of the Yasuní National Park. A 4-hour trek will lead you to natural salt licks, where animals and birds gather for essential minerals.
Afternoon: Enjoy a wild lunch in the middle of the jungle. Later, navigate the Yasuní River by paddling canoe toward the mouth of Jatuncocha—be sure to bring your swimsuit for a dip!
Evening: Dinner and relaxation back at the cabins.
Morning: Motorized canoe expedition along the Yasuní River for dolphin and bird watching. Navigate the stunning Tambococha River Canyon, a prime spot for monkeys, reptiles, and exotic birds.
Afternoon: Lunch deep within the National Park. Later, explore Jatuncocha Lagoon on foot, an ideal area for spotting Howler monkeys.
Night: Set up camp at the edge of Jatuncocha Lagoon. After dinner, embark on a night search for the legendary Black Caiman and other nocturnal species.
Morning: Learn the art of the blowgun (cerbatana) and traditional Kichwa hunting and fishing techniques. Participate in the preparation and tasting of Chicha de Yuca.
Afternoon: Final jungle lunch before navigating back to El Coca (Arrival approx. 15:00). End of services.
